Abstract
A toothbrush has a removable end cap at its free end area directed away from the bristles, which end cap closes off an inner space of a grip element. The end cap accommodates an electrical control element, in particular a potentiometer, which can be adjusted via an adjustment element arranged rotatably on the end cap. The toothbrush also comprises an electrical power consumption unit, in particular an electric motor, which is designed to set the bristles in vibration. The energy supply from an energy reservoir arranged in the interior to the electrical power consumption unit can be adjusted continuously by means of the control element, as a result of which the vibration intensity of the bristles can be steplessly adjusted.
Claims
exact text as granted — not AI-modified1 . A toothbrush head comprising:
a bristle carrier comprising a hard component; the bristle carrier having a substantially flat front side; the substantially flat front side defining a treatment region comprising bristle clusters and additional rubber-elastic elements; wherein the bristle clusters protrude from receiving holes in the hard component; wherein the rubber-elastic elements are fastened directly on the front side of the brush head; and wherein the cross-sectional area of the rubber-elastic elements at their fastened end portions and at their free end portions is substantially larger than in the medium portions of the rubber-elastic elements.
2 . The toothbrush head as claimed in claim 1 , wherein the rubber-elastic elements comprise generally the shape of an hourglass.
3 . The toothbrush head as claimed in claim 1 , wherein the rubber-elastic elements are integrally molded directly on the front side of the brush head.
4 . The toothbrush head as claimed in claim 1 , wherein the rubber-elastic elements comprise, at least at their fastened end portions, a greater cross-sectional area than the bristle clusters.
5 . The toothbrush head as claimed in claim 4 , wherein the rubber-elastic elements also comprise at their free end portions a greater cross-sectional area than the bristle clusters.
6 . The toothbrush head as claimed in claim 1 , wherein the bristle clusters are anchored in the hard component in the peripheral region of the bristle carrier.
7 . The toothbrush head as claimed in claim 1 , wherein at least a number of islands of soft material are applied to the bristle carrier from which islands the rubber-elastic elements protrude.
8 . The toothbrush head as claimed in claim 1 , wherein a soft material covering is applied to the bristle carrier from which the rubber-elastic elements protrude and through which the bristle clusters protrude.
9 . The toothbrush head as claimed in claim 1 , wherein the alignments of the bristle clusters and the rubber-elastic elements are at least approximately the same.
10 . The toothbrush head as claimed in claim 1 , wherein the bristle clusters protrude beyond the rubber-elastic elements.
11 . The toothbrush head as claimed in claim 1 , wherein the rubber-elastic elements have an uneven contact surface at their free end portions.
12 . The toothbrush head as claimed in claim 11 , wherein the uneven contact surface is formed as a serrated surface.
13 . A toothbrush head comprising:
a bristle carrier comprising a hard component; the bristle carrier having a substantially flat front side; the substantially flat front side defining a treatment region comprising bristle clusters and additional rubber-elastic elements; wherein the bristle clusters protrude from receiving holes in the hard component; wherein the rubber-elastic elements are fastened directly on the front side of the brush head; and wherein the rubber-elastic elements comprise a ball-like thickening at their free end portions.
14 . The toothbrush head as claimed in claim 13 , wherein massaging and cleaning elements extend from the ball-like thickening.
15 . The toothbrush head as claimed in claim 13 , wherein at least one bristle cluster is arranged between two rubber-elastic elements.
16 . The toothbrush head as claimed in claim 13 , wherein the rubber-elastic elements have an uneven contact surface at their free end portions.
17 . The toothbrush head as claimed in claim 16 , wherein the uneven contact surface is formed as a serrated surface.
18 . A toothbrush head comprising:
a bristle carrier comprising a hard component; the bristle carrier having a substantially flat front side; the substantially flat front side defining a treatment region comprising bristle clusters and additional rubber-elastic elements; wherein the bristle clusters protrude from receiving holes in the hard component; wherein the rubber-elastic elements are fastened directly on the front side of the brush head; and wherein the rubber-elastic elements have a stamp-like thickening at their free end portions.
19 . The toothbrush head as claimed in claim 18 , wherein massaging and cleaning elements extend from the stamp-like thickening.
20 . The toothbrush head as claimed in claim 18 , wherein at least one bristle cluster is arranged between two rubber-elastic elements.
21 . The toothbrush head as claimed in claim 18 , wherein the rubber-elastic elements have an uneven contact surface at their free end portions.
